How Can Pain And Inflammation In The Leg Be Treated?

I had an accident a couple of days ago and cut my leg. It looks like it is healing now,... obviously it is very red and still a little painful but it has scabbed over and the skin is beginning to knit together. However, my leg around the cut which is on my knee and a little down towards my foot is sometimes getting hot and a bit red and seems slightly swollen. Can you advise please?

Hello,

Probably there is some infection left. From your story, I am not sure how have you treated your leg after the accident and how deep the wound was. I am guessing that you have taken the routine measures of wound disinfection: wash it with warm water and soap (if possible), or using some pharmacy alcohol to disinfect it later at home, and wrapping it with bandage.

However, it is possible that although such simple measures have been undertaken, the wound was not cleaned completely. Sometimes, it happens that the wound gets covered by new skin but the infection persists under it. In your case it could have happened exactly this. The fact that your leg gets hot, red and slightly swollen in the affected area is an indicator of persisting infection.

Therefore, what you have to do is to visit a doctor, or a nurse or emergency department and let medical staff inspect your leg. In case infection is suspected, they will treat the leg appropriately in order for the wound to really heal.
